Quintia Inc. Launches AI Business for Japanese Game IPs
The launch formalizes a service model that uses AI to lower the cost and complexity of translating, remaking, and marketing older Japanese game IPs for global platforms like Steam.

Quintia Inc. announced the launch of an AI business for games and entertainment, aiming to help Japanese game IPs reach global audiences. The company has joined the Computer Software Ethics Organization (EOCS) to promote responsible AI use in the content industry. Quintia previously provided DX support using AI, natural language processing, and image recognition for broadcasting and media. The new services target novel games, visual novels, and adventure games, which have seen growing demand on Steam. Quintia offers AI translation with professional review, AI remakes and port support, AI quality assurance, AI supervision, and AI marketing automation. The company is currently advancing collaborations with domestic game companies and content holders, focusing on the novel game and visual novel sectors.
